Expert Verdict

IARC Group 3 (not classifiable as carcinogenic) with no significant cytotoxicity; primary safety concerns are inhalation-related rather than dermal.

Is Sepiolite safe in cosmetics?

IARC Group 3 (not classifiable as carcinogenic) with no significant cytotoxicity; primary safety concerns are inhalation-related rather than dermal. The EU classifies Sepiolite as "permitted". Safety rating: MODERATE.

Is Sepiolite allowed in the EU?

Sepiolite EU regulatory status: permitted. This is based on EU Regulation 1223/2009 and its amendments.

What does Sepiolite do in cosmetics?

Sepiolite functions as: Viscosity Controlling, Absorbent. It is classified as a cosmetic ingredient in our database. CAS number: 63800-37-3.
